Content focuses on various aspects of witchcraft, appealing to both novices and seasoned practitioners. Episodes typically include discussions on magical creatures, herbalism, and the significance of deities, alongside personal anecdotes from the hosts that foster a conversational and relatable atmosphere. Noteworthy elements include accessibility for beginners and a humorous approach to complex topics, making it a friendly space for learning. The engaging presentation, combined with a wealth of shared resources and community-building efforts, ensures a rich experience for listeners looking to deepen their understanding of witchcraft and magical practices.
